Summary Oversight of daily operations at the agency’s crisis and homeless shelter. | ||
Position duties and responsibilities: Coordinates referrals, admissions, discharges, and aftercare processes for youth seeking services at the shelter; · Delivers counseling services to youth in care (individual, group, family) · Schedules and completes comprehensive clinical assessments, bio psychosocial and supplemental assessments and service plans for youth in care · Leads the coordination of daily life skills group activities, working closely with Youth Care Specialists in planning, supporting implementation and evaluating effectiveness · Oversight of records management, ensuring program compliance with all related regulatory entities, to include establishing and enforcing quality standards for documentation of services with staff. · Collaborates with accounting staff in all matters that will facilitate the billing process for billable services · Works closely with the Youth Care Specialists to provide case management services to youth in care, to include but not limited to, maintaining school connections, coordinating appointments and facilitating referrals to resources and supportive services that align with recognized best practices. · Provides direct supervision to program staff including Overnight Awake Residential Counselors, and PRN staff as needed, to include ensuring supervisees complete trainings in a timely manner. · Provides clinical support, learning opportunities, and supervision for university-based interns · Provides support to the Director in the completion of reports and data management efforts · Participates in on-call rotation and provides leave coverage as needed.. · Works with the Youth Care Specialists and Director in daily program functioning, including but not limited to, administering medication in accordance with agency policies, providing transportation, meal preparation and, custodial tasks as needed · Works collaboratively with all stakeholders, ensuring youth needs are addressed and all are working to support youth’s exit to safe and stable housing at time of discharge · Provides shift change transition communication · Works with the Director to recruit, hire, and onboard high quality program staff. · Demonstrates positive leadership competencies, including building and maintaining employee relationships, fair and consistent treatment among all staff, manage effective teams and work groups, create an atmosphere of teamwork and collaboration and provide a culture of support and accessibility for staff. · Develops and maintains effective working relationships with stakeholders from the systems that impact our youth, to include, but not limited to referral sources, juvenile court, and regulatory agencies · Participates in community collaborations addressing youth homelessness issues. | ||
Minimum qualifications: Master’s degree in clinical field from an accredited institution and license eligible Two years’ experience with adolescents with mental health and substance use disorders One year of supervisory experience. Combination of education and experience that meets position requirements will be considered. | ||
Knowledge, skills and abilities: Must demonstrate strong clinical counseling and assessment skills, and experience with clinical documentation and file management. Demonstrating knowledge of the NC Juvenile Justice System, and local community resources. Strong written and verbal communication skills | ||
Other requirements: Valid North Carolina Driver’s License and satisfactory driving record Personal vehicle for use in conducting home visits and/or transporting clients in the event agency vehicles aren’t available Proof of current/valid car insurance Acceptable background report Negative drug screen results | ||
Work environment: Evening and weekend hours required as needed Culture of care and wellness in the office Potential exposure to bloodborne and/or airborne pathogens |
